Extraordinary Council Meeting, Council - Thursday 23 October 2025 6.00 pm

The Hackney Council meeting on 23 October 2025 convened to address a cross-party motion concerning the council's ties with Israel amidst the ongoing conflict in Gaza. The council did not carry the original motion put forward by the Green Party and Hackney Independent Socialist Group. Instead, the council voted to approve recommendations outlined in the Labour group's amended motion.

Council - Wednesday 17 September 2025 7.00 pm

The Hackney Council meeting on 17 September 2025 included discussion of climate change initiatives, scrutiny reports, and a motion regarding the two-child benefit cap, which was ultimately rejected. Councillors also approved the annual update on decarbonisation commitments, the Overview and Scrutiny annual report, the Standards Committee annual report, and noted decisions taken under special urgency provisions.
